Fountain boats

Fountain builds high performance center consoles and offshore sportboats favored by serious anglers and speed enthusiasts. With 220 hulls registered in the US and a 35 foot median length, the brand occupies a specialized niche in the performance fishing and offshore market. Most used examples date from the late 1990s and early 2000s.

Are Fountain boats reliable?

The brand shows only 1 USCG recall across 220 registered hulls, a positive reliability indicator. However, the 199 gasoline powered boats in the registry face typical high performance ownership costs including fuel consumption and engine wear. Boats from the common 2004 to 2006 and late 1990s model years now require proactive maintenance of powerplants, fuel systems, and running gear.

Common problems to inspect on a used Fountain

  • Transom and stringer stress from high speed offshore use
  • Engine and outdrive wear, especially on multi engine setups
  • Fuel system degradation in aging gasoline models
  • Gelcoat crazing and hardware corrosion from saltwater exposure

What are Fountain boats known for?

Fountain is known for building fast, offshore capable center consoles and sportboats designed for serious fishing and performance boating. The 35 foot median length reflects their focus on substantial, blue water ready hulls.
